Technical field
The utility model belongs to carrier production technical field, and in particular to electrodynamic type carrier planisher.
Background technique
Carrier (carrier when for the printing of soft pcb board), carrier includes the carrier of aluminum and the cover board of steel, on carrier
Many slots, therefore single side stress changes can be milled out by milling machine, so that carrier be caused to be bent, need to keep it more smooth, just needed
It is processed using planisher, it is made to become smooth.
Existing planisher still has some shortcomings when in use: existing planisher is in use, works as carrier
When from roller by processing smooth come out, since there is also certain stress, so as to cause the one end come out at first is bent up
Bent trend, causes carrier that smooth purpose cannot be fully achieved.

The working principle and process for using of the utility model: when the utility model is used, the utility model is moved to
Designated position is adjusted the utility model to specified height, while guaranteeing the utility model by adjusting fixing seat 1
Level, power on, by fixed plate 4 be placed on user be convenient for operation position, carrier is put on table 12,
User's foot steps down on pressing plate 8, so that the first conductive column 3 and the second conductive column 7 be made to be contacted, the utility model is made to be in logical
Electric energy dress is changed to kinetic energy by electricity condition, motor, wherein the model Y80M1-2 of motor, makes it that drive roll 14 be driven to be rotated,
Carrier one end is placed between drive roll 14 and driven voller 13, under the drive of drive roll 14, carrier be transmitted make its into
Row processing is smooth, when the one end processed always after, user is by pull-up pulling plate 11, by 16 pull-up of limit plate, thus will plus
Carrier one end after work is placed between workbench 12 and limit plate 16, is unclamped pulling plate 11, is made limit plate 16 in metal spring 22
Under the action of, carrier is pushed, to avoid the occurrence of stress and be bent carrier.
